Diaspora African Forum Empowers Young Girls With Life Skills

On Monday 4th August 2025, Diaspora African Forum Empowered Young Girls by delivering a ‘life skills’ presentation facilitated by Ms. Brenda Powell to 100 girls aged 9-15 from Kumasi and Greater Accra regions as part of the “Girls in ICT” initiative with the Ghana Digital Center.

This nationwide program, under the Ministry of Communications, aims to bridge the gender gap in the ICT sector by providing young girls with the necessary skills and knowledge to excel in the digital age. The program is a testament to the Ministry’s commitment to promoting digital literacy and inclusion among girls and women.
